Our customers have said that our honey is exceptional
in flavor. it would make sense because of an abundance of the top
five honey sources in our area - White Clover, Basswood, Trefoil, Sumac,
and Buckwheat. The honey we sell is raw (un-pasteurized) therefore
it is considered to be in its natural state with the most nutrients
intact. It can harden in time but warming it in hot water will bring it
back to liquid state. All the processing is done with a hand extractor
therefore we don't sell in large bulk containers. The containers
range from 5lbs. down to 12 oz.
